仲介された comonent を使用してテスト アプリを作成し、自分のマシンではスムーズに動作しますが、タブレットに移動して必要なすべての設定 (regsvr32、icacls) を実行すると、例外がスローされます。次に、Microsoft Northwind のサンプルをダウンロードしたところ、同じように動作しました。私のマシンでは正常に動作しますが、他のタブレットでは動作しません。ここに何か欠けていますか?ここに例外があります。キャスト例外とアクセス拒否例外です: タイプ 'NorthwindRT.DAL.FileWatcher' の COM オブジェクトをインターフェイス タイプ 'NorthwindRT.DAL.IFileWatcherClass' にキャストできません。IID '{23F40340-AEB1-5774-5705-64488C9BDD3A}' を持つインターフェイスの COM コンポーネントでの QueryInterface 呼び出しが次のエラーにより失敗したため、この操作は失敗しました: アクセスが拒否されました。(HRESULT からの例外: 0x80070005 (E_ACCESSDENIED))。しかし、開発マシンで行ったのと同じことをタブレットで行いました。必要なファイルを正しいディレクトリに移動し、すべてのアプリケーションに対して読み取り/実行を有効にし、regsvr32 を使用してプロキシを登録しました。また、ユーザーは実装 dll が配置されているディレクトリにアクセスできるため、Access is denied 例外は奇妙です。私は仲介されたコンプについて調査を行いましたが、利用可能なドキュメントとまったく同じようにやっています! 何か案は?ここで何か不足していますか?必要な追加設定はありますか? システムに必要な dll がありませんか? 私は仲介されたコンプについて調査を行いましたが、利用可能なドキュメントとまったく同じようにやっています! 何か案は?ここで何か不足していますか?必要な追加設定はありますか? システムに必要な dll がありませんか? 私は仲介されたコンプについて調査を行いましたが、利用可能なドキュメントとまったく同じようにやっています! 何か案は?ここで何か不足していますか?必要な追加設定はありますか? システムに必要な dll がありませんか?
質問する
578 次